J Hus is back with his highly anticipated third album âBeautiful And Brutal Yardâ, preceded by the raucous street track âItâs Crazyâ which charted Top 15 and âWho Told Youâ (featuring Drake) which debuted at #2 with the 3rd highest UK week 1 singles sales of the year and Husâ highest single chart to date.
âB.A.B.Y.â is the follow-up to his chart-topping album âBig Conspiracyâ which earned him the Best Male Award at the Brits and his Top 10 platinum debut âCommon Senseâ which won an NME award and was nominated for the Mercury Music Prize and Best Album at the Brits.
Fans have come to expect a range of influences and musical styles from Husâ albums and they will not be disappointed. Across âB.A.B.Yâ Hus incorporates elements of afrobeats, drill, R&B and bashment, all delivered in his inimitable lyrical style. The album includes features from Drake, Burna Boy, Jorja Smith, Popcaan and Naira Marley as well as from UK up and comers CB, Villz and Boss Belly.
Having not played his own live shows since 2017 J Hus is announcing a UK Arena tour on Thursday 29th June.
Tracklisting
1. Intro (THE GOAT)Â
2. MassacreÂ
3. Who Told You (feat. Drake)Â
4. Militerian (feat. Naira Marley)
5. Palm Tree
6. Nice Body (feat. Jorja Smith)Â
7. Masculine (feat. Burna Boy)Â
8. Come LookÂ
9. Cream (feat. CB)Â
10. Comeback (feat. Villz)Â
11. Alien GirlÂ
12. Fresh Water/Safa Kara
13. My Baby
14. Problem FixerÂ
15. Killy (feat. Popcaan)Â
16. Itâs CrazyÂ
17. Bim Bim
18. Come Gully Bun (Gambian President) (feat. Boss Belly)Â
19. Playing ChessÂ
